AA-T in Theatre Arts

Our transfer degree in Theatre Arts gives students the building blocks and practical experience to transfer into larger theatre programs.

Certificate in Video for Live Entertainment

Our brand new Certificate in Video for Live Entertainment prepares students for entry level and higher positions in one of the hottest fields in the entertainment industry—video projection design. This collaborative program with Multimedia provides students the video design and production skills to gain employment in a wide variety of industries, including theatre, theme parks, concerts, live television, trade shows, and corporate events.
